Boxwood Planting Questions
What are the benefits of planting boxwoods? Boxwoods add structure and greenery to landscapes, providing privacy and a classic appearance for gardens and borders.
When is the best time to plant boxwoods? The ideal time is during the early spring or fall when temperatures are moderate, promoting healthy growth.
How should boxwoods be maintained after planting? Regular watering, pruning, and mulching help keep boxwoods healthy and maintain their shape over time.
Can boxwoods be used for hedges or decorative features? Yes, boxwoods are versatile and commonly used for hedges, topiary, and focal points in landscape designs.
